Block Themes vs Classic Themes: WordPress is one of the most popular content management systems for building websites. When designing a website using WordPress, choosing the right theme is an essential decision.
With the introduction of block themes, users have a new option for creating websites. Block themes offer a more modern and flexible approach to website design, allowing users to create complex layouts with ease using the block-based editor.
However, Classic themes still remain a popular choice due to their traditional layout and availability. In this article, we will explore the key differences between block themes and classic themes, helping users make an informed decision on which one to use for their website.
What is the difference between Block Theme and Classic Theme
Block themes and classic themes are two different types of themes in WordPress. Here are 12 key differences between the two:
Block themes use a block-based layout, which means the content is created using blocks, while classic themes use a traditional layout.
Block themes offer greater flexibility than classic themes. Users can easily customize the look and feel of their website by dragging and dropping different blocks.
3. Content Creation:
Block themes make it easy to create complex layouts without the need for custom coding. Classic themes require more technical knowledge and experience.
4. Visual Editing:
Block themes have a visual editor allowing users to see website changes in real time. Classic themes require users to preview changes before publishing.
5. Storage Location:
The key difference between block themes and classic themes is that they store files in different locations. For example, block themes keep these in the templates folder whereas classic themes place template files in the root directory of your site.
Block themes are compatible with the WordPress block editor, while classic themes may not work as well with the block editor.
Block themes are generally faster than classic themes because they use a more modern, streamlined approach to website design.
Block themes integrate well with other WordPress plugins, making it easy to add new features and functionality to your website.
9. Ease Of Use:
Block themes are generally easier to use than classic themes because they use a simple, intuitive drag-and-drop interface.
10. Mobile Responsiveness:
Block themes are designed with mobile responsiveness in mind, meaning they look great on all devices. Classic themes may not be optimized for mobile devices.
11. Classic Themes use PHP whereas Block Themes rely on HTML
Classic themes use PHP to display website content. They also use PHP functions for some tasks like displaying content and translating text. Whereas, page templates in block themes are HTML files with block markup. Furthermore, block themes use blocks for almost every function, relying on block patterns and block settings to achieve certain results.
Block themes are relatively new, so there are fewer of them available than classic themes. However, the number of block themes is growing rapidly as more developers embrace this new approach to website design.
Block Themes vs Classic Themes: Which Is Good For You
|Block Themes||Classic Themes|
|Use HTML (PHP as a fallback)||Use PHP|
|Mainly Use block patterns and settings||Mainly Use PHP functions|
|Use blocks||Use widgets|
|Examples: Spectra One, Visual Blogger, etc.||Examples: Astra, Kadence, Generate Press, etc.|
In conclusion, block themes and classic themes are two different types of themes in WordPress that have distinct differences. Block themes offer greater flexibility, visual editing, mobile responsiveness, and integration with other plugins, making them easier to use for both beginner and advanced users. Classic themes require more technical knowledge and experience, may not be optimized for mobile devices, and may not work as well with the block editor.
However, classic themes are more widely available, and some users may prefer the traditional layout they offer. Ultimately, the choice between block themes and classic themes depends on the specific needs and preferences of the website owner.